实现HiveSQL高级查询
1. 整体流程
为了实现HiveSQL高级查询,我们需要按照以下步骤进行操作:
步骤 | 描述 |
---|---|
1 | 连接到Hive数据库 |
2 | 创建或选择数据库 |
3 | 编写SQL查询语句 |
4 | 执行查询 |
5 | 查看查询结果 |
2. 操作步骤
步骤1:连接到Hive数据库
首先,我们需要连接到Hive数据库。在终端或Hue界面中使用以下命令:
!connect jdbc:hive2://localhost:10000/default
步骤2:创建或选择数据库
如果需要创建数据库,可以使用以下命令:
CREATE DATABASE IF NOT EXISTS my_database;
如果要选择已有数据库,可以使用以下命令:
USE my_database;
步骤3:编写SQL查询语句
接下来,我们需要编写SQL查询语句。例如,如果我们想要查询表中的所有数据,可以使用以下语句:
SELECT * FROM my_table;
步骤4:执行查询
执行查询语句的命令如下:
!run
步骤5:查看查询结果
最后,我们可以查看查询结果。在Hue界面或终端中,会显示查询结果。
序列图
sequenceDiagram
participant 小白
participant 经验丰富的开发者
小白 ->> 经验丰富的开发者: 请求学习HiveSQL高级查询
经验丰富的开发者 -->> 小白: 提供操作步骤
旅行图
journey
title 实现HiveSQL高级查询
section 连接到Hive数据库
经验丰富的开发者-> 创建连接: 使用jdbc:hive2://localhost:10000/default
section 选择数据库
经验丰富的开发者-> 创建数据库: CREATE DATABASE IF NOT EXISTS my_database;
经验丰富的开发者-> 选择数据库: USE my_database;
section 编写SQL查询语句
经验丰富的开发者-> 编写查询语句: SELECT * FROM my_table;
section 执行查询
经验丰富的开发者-> 执行查询: !run
section 查看查询结果
经验丰富的开发者-> 查看结果: 在Hue界面或终端中查看结果
通过以上步骤,你就能够实现HiveSQL高级查询了。记得多练习,加深理解,祝你学习顺利!